Twenty something Leo’s cross-country bike trip ends when he arrives unannounced at 3am outside the door of his feisty grandmother Vera’s West Village apartment. Why now? Eco-environmentalist Leo doesn’t have a cell phone, Vera has yet to join the computer revolution, and over the course of a single month these temporary roommates amuse, infuriate and bewilder as two generations discover they have much more in common than the Facebook culture suggests. Charles Isherwood in The New York Times wrote Herzog “…has emerged in the past few years as one of the bright theatrical lights of her generation.”
